2022.3.30
今天学的:
故障查看:
当一块盘或者一个分区有了故障时,partprobe一下可以看到是哪块盘有问题了。
vgdisplay可以看到cur LV和act LV
pvdisplay 可以看到出故障的盘或者分区的状态是unkown
vgreduce -removemissing -force vg01 /dev/sdb强制删除出故障的PV
swap分区:当屋里内存不够时,从磁盘上占用一块空间作为虚拟内存使用
换出:进程出现暂停,等待条件满足时,进程被转入swap
换入:条件满足了,进程从swap中换到物理内存中
手动划分swap:
swap分区可以是磁盘,也可以是LV
磁盘:新增磁盘,改文件系统为82,partprobe
mkswap /dev/sdb
swapon /dev/sdb 启用
新建swap LV
lv -L 500M -n lv_swap vg01
mkswap /dev/vg01/lv_swap
swapon /dev/vg01/lv_swap 启用
配置开机挂载文件
/dev/sdb swap swap defaults 0 0
/dev/vg01/lv_swap swap defaults 0 0
swapoff /dev/sdb停用某个swap空间
free -h 查看物理内存和swap情况
raid磁盘阵列
raid -0
raid -1
raid -5
raid -6
raid 01
raid 10
raid 51
实验:
检查是否安装了mdadm软件包,用rpm
安装软件包 yum
新建分区,设置文件系统类型为fd,partprobe
新建raid分区:
mdadm -C /dev/md0 -a yes -l 1 -n 2 -x 1 /dev/sda7 /dev/sda8 /dev/sda9
制作文件系统,挂载使用
mkfs -t ext4 /dev/md0
mkdir /mnt/d1
mount /dev/md0 /mnt/d1
写入开机自动挂载
vi /etc/fstab
/dev/md0 /mnt/d1 ext4 defaults 1 2
raid分区管理:
mdadm -D /dev/md0 查看raid分区详细信息
mdadm -S /dev/md0 删除分区,但是仅是删除的组合信息,数据信息还在,可mdadm -C。。。。。。再挂载 mount 。。。。使用
前提是分区未挂载
mdadm -Ds /dev/md0 查看分区基本信息
开机自动创建raid分区
mdadm -Ds /dev/md0 >> /etc/mdadm.conf
vi /etc/mdadm.conf
写入磁盘列表:device /dev/sda8 /dev/sda9 /dev/sda10
顺序按照创建时的顺序写,热备盘在最后
mdadm -As /dev/md0 恢复raid信息,前提是在mdadm配置文件中已写入磁盘信息
故障排查:
mdadm md0 -f /dev/sda9 手动指定坏盘(工作中是系统自己检测到的),此时热备盘已补上
mdadm md0 -r /dev/sda9 移除坏盘
mdadm md0 -a /dev/sda9 加入新盘,当热备盘
故障监控:
mdadm --monitor --mail=root@localhost --deply=300
&
jobs查看后台进程
ps查看当前后台进程
ps aux | grep mdadm抓取后台进程,第二列显示进程id
kill 9 8156杀死进程
raid复用实验
今天学的:
故障查看:
当一块盘或者一个分区有了故障时,partprobe一下可以看到是哪块盘有问题了。
vgdisplay可以看到cur LV和act LV
pvdisplay 可以看到出故障的盘或者分区的状态是unkown
vgreduce -removemissing -force vg01 /dev/sdb强制删除出故障的PV
swap分区:当屋里内存不够时,从磁盘上占用一块空间作为虚拟内存使用
换出:进程出现暂停,等待条件满足时,进程被转入swap
换入:条件满足了,进程从swap中换到物理内存中
手动划分swap:
swap分区可以是磁盘,也可以是LV
磁盘:新增磁盘,改文件系统为82,partprobe
mkswap /dev/sdb
swapon /dev/sdb 启用
新建swap LV
lv -L 500M -n lv_swap vg01
mkswap /dev/vg01/lv_swap
swapon /dev/vg01/lv_swap 启用
配置开机挂载文件
/dev/sdb swap swap defaults 0 0
/dev/vg01/lv_swap swap defaults 0 0
swapoff /dev/sdb停用某个swap空间
free -h 查看物理内存和swap情况
raid磁盘阵列
raid -0
raid -1
raid -5
raid -6
raid 01
raid 10
raid 51
实验:
检查是否安装了mdadm软件包,用rpm
安装软件包 yum
新建分区,设置文件系统类型为fd,partprobe
新建raid分区:
mdadm -C /dev/md0 -a yes -l 1 -n 2 -x 1 /dev/sda7 /dev/sda8 /dev/sda9
制作文件系统,挂载使用
mkfs -t ext4 /dev/md0
mkdir /mnt/d1
mount /dev/md0 /mnt/d1
写入开机自动挂载
vi /etc/fstab
/dev/md0 /mnt/d1 ext4 defaults 1 2
raid分区管理:
mdadm -D /dev/md0 查看raid分区详细信息
mdadm -S /dev/md0 删除分区,但是仅是删除的组合信息,数据信息还在,可mdadm -C。。。。。。再挂载 mount 。。。。使用
前提是分区未挂载
mdadm -Ds /dev/md0 查看分区基本信息
开机自动创建raid分区
mdadm -Ds /dev/md0 >> /etc/mdadm.conf
vi /etc/mdadm.conf
写入磁盘列表:device /dev/sda8 /dev/sda9 /dev/sda10
顺序按照创建时的顺序写,热备盘在最后
mdadm -As /dev/md0 恢复raid信息,前提是在mdadm配置文件中已写入磁盘信息
故障排查:
mdadm md0 -f /dev/sda9 手动指定坏盘(工作中是系统自己检测到的),此时热备盘已补上
mdadm md0 -r /dev/sda9 移除坏盘
mdadm md0 -a /dev/sda9 加入新盘,当热备盘
故障监控:
mdadm --monitor --mail=root@localhost --deply=300
&
jobs查看后台进程
ps查看当前后台进程
ps aux | grep mdadm抓取后台进程,第二列显示进程id
kill 9 8156杀死进程
raid复用实验
#法语词汇# Carte blanche“白卡片”什么意思?
«Complete freedom to act as one wishes», lit-on dans l’Oxford Dictionary. «Laisser la libre initiative, donner les pleins pouvoirs pour accomplir une tâche».
牛津词典的解释是“拥有完全按照自己的意愿来行动的自由”。“让其自由行动,赋予完成一项任务的充分权力”。
«Complete freedom to act as one wishes», lit-on dans l’Oxford Dictionary. «Laisser la libre initiative, donner les pleins pouvoirs pour accomplir une tâche».
牛津词典的解释是“拥有完全按照自己的意愿来行动的自由”。“让其自由行动,赋予完成一项任务的充分权力”。
【粟明鲜|战后澳大利亚军事法庭对台籍战犯的审判】
第二次世界大战结束后,盟国的善后措施之一便是审判战争罪犯,以厘清战争责任、伸张正义、警示世人。就太平洋战场的盟国而言,便是展开对日本战犯的审判。除了由盟国成员在东京组成远东国际军事法庭对策划、准备和发动战争违反和平罪的甲级日本战犯予以审判,还由中、美、英、苏、法、澳、荷、菲八国所在国家或占领地区各自设立军事审判法庭,负责对犯有普通战争罪和反人道罪的乙丙级日本战犯起诉和审理。根据1945年战争罪行法(The War Crimes Act 1945),澳大利亚在其国内和海外领地以及战后占领和接收地区设立军事法庭,自1945年底开始至1951年,分别在荷属东印度(印度尼西亚)的莫罗泰(Morotai)、英属北婆罗洲的纳闽(Labuan)、澳大利亚的达尔文(Darwin)、巴布亚新几内亚的威瓦克(Wewak)及拉包尔(Rabaul)和马努斯(Manus)等地共进行了300场审判,审理被指控或涉嫌的战犯达1140人,最终判决777人,338人无罪释放,另有25人没有定罪。这其中就包括了台籍战犯。https://t.cn/A6690Xjl
第二次世界大战结束后,盟国的善后措施之一便是审判战争罪犯,以厘清战争责任、伸张正义、警示世人。就太平洋战场的盟国而言,便是展开对日本战犯的审判。除了由盟国成员在东京组成远东国际军事法庭对策划、准备和发动战争违反和平罪的甲级日本战犯予以审判,还由中、美、英、苏、法、澳、荷、菲八国所在国家或占领地区各自设立军事审判法庭,负责对犯有普通战争罪和反人道罪的乙丙级日本战犯起诉和审理。根据1945年战争罪行法(The War Crimes Act 1945),澳大利亚在其国内和海外领地以及战后占领和接收地区设立军事法庭,自1945年底开始至1951年,分别在荷属东印度(印度尼西亚)的莫罗泰(Morotai)、英属北婆罗洲的纳闽(Labuan)、澳大利亚的达尔文(Darwin)、巴布亚新几内亚的威瓦克(Wewak)及拉包尔(Rabaul)和马努斯(Manus)等地共进行了300场审判,审理被指控或涉嫌的战犯达1140人,最终判决777人,338人无罪释放,另有25人没有定罪。这其中就包括了台籍战犯。https://t.cn/A6690Xjl
✋热门推荐